Firebombing Of the Republican Office: Palm Desert Man Charged

Carlos Espriu was arrested in connection with the May 31 firebombing of the East Valley Republican Women Federated office in La Quinta.
COACHELLA VALLEY, CA — A Palm Desert man accused of tossing a Molotov cocktail into a Republican group’s office in the Coachella Valley was charged Thursday with arson and other offenses in federal court and by the Riverside County District Attorney’s Office.

Republican Women Federated President Joy Miedecke previously told City News Service that surveillance footage showed a man set the fire after breaking the windows with a baseball bat. She also said her organization had offered a reward for his capture.

Tips generated from the reward offer apparently helped authorities identify Espriu as the suspect.
Espriu posted on Twitter sometime before the firebombing: “I wanna go burn shit n get hit with tear gas,” according to federal prosecutors.
He has no documented felony convictions in Riverside County.
